Quantitative Assessments of the Liquefaction Hazard of Soils considering Possible Strong Earthquakes in Seismically Active Regions of Russia
The seismogenic liquefaction of the soil poses a great hazard to society and the environment. Therefore, it is actively studied in many countries. In Russian engineering and seismological practice, this area is not sufficiently developed. The deterministic approach still prevails in Russian research...
